在前端开发过程中,模板引擎是必不可少的工具。npm 包 blast-template 是一款非常好用的模板引擎,它可以使你的页面更易于维护和开发。本篇文章将介绍 blast-template 的使用教程,并给出相关的示例代码。
安装 blast-template
安装 blast-template 很简单,只需要使用 npm 命令行工具进行安装即可:
npm install blast-template
使用 blast-template
安装完 blast-template 后,我们就可以愉快地开始使用它来渲染我们的页面了!
第一步:创建模板文件
首先我们需要创建一个 blast-template 的模板文件,它通常以 .tpl 扩展名结尾。
在这个模板文件中,我们可以使用 blast-template 所提供的语法来定义页面中的变量、条件语句、循环体等。下面是一个简单的示例:
-- -------------------- ---- ------- ------ ------ ----------------------- ------- ------ --- ------------ -------- ----------------- --------- ----- ---- ---- ----- -- ------- ---------------- ------ ----- ------- -------
在上面这个模板文件中,我们定义了以下变量:
- $title:页面的标题;
- $showHeader:是否显示页面头部;
- $items:一个数组,包含了列表中的元素。
第二步:渲染模板文件
我们可以将这个模板文件渲染成一个 HTML 文件,如下所示:
var blastTemplate = require('blast-template'); var tpl = blastTemplate.compile(fs.readFileSync('template.tpl', 'utf8')); var html = tpl({ title: 'My Title', showHeader: true, items: ['item 1', 'item 2', 'item 3'] }); console.log(html);
在上面的代码中,我们将模板文件编译成一个函数,然后使用这个函数来渲染 HTML 文件。最终结果将被存储在 html 变量中。
blast-template 的指导意义
blast-template 不仅仅是一款简单的模板引擎,它还可以帮助我们更好地组织代码、提高代码的可读性和可维护性。与直接写 HTML 代码相比,使用 blast-template 可以:
- 让我们在页面中清晰地区分出逻辑和显示;
- 使用变量和循环语句更轻松地生成重复的页面元素。
如果你正在寻找一款好用且强大的模板引擎,那么 blast-template 绝对是一个不错的选择。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005607a81e8991b448dea90